diff --git a/src/main/kotlin/kr/co/vividnext/sodalive/content/AudioContentRepository.kt b/src/main/kotlin/kr/co/vividnext/sodalive/content/AudioContentRepository.kt index f466859..15a1427 100644 --- a/src/main/kotlin/kr/co/vividnext/sodalive/content/AudioContentRepository.kt +++ b/src/main/kotlin/kr/co/vividnext/sodalive/content/AudioContentRepository.kt @@ -153,7 +153,7 @@ class AudioContentQueryRepositoryImpl(private val queryFactory: JPAQueryFactory) var where = audioContent.member.id.eq(creatorId) .and( audioContent.isActive.isTrue - .or(audioContent.releaseDate.isNotNull) + .or(audioContent.releaseDate.isNotNull.and(audioContent.duration.isNotNull)) ) if (!isAdult) { @@ -176,7 +176,7 @@ class AudioContentQueryRepositoryImpl(private val queryFactory: JPAQueryFactory) var where = audioContent.member.id.eq(creatorId) .and( audioContent.isActive.isTrue - .or(audioContent.releaseDate.isNotNull) + .or(audioContent.releaseDate.isNotNull.and(audioContent.duration.isNotNull)) ) if (!isAdult) {